本节内容: 1.Socket语法及相关 2.SocketServer实现多并发 Socket语法及相关 socket 概念 socket本质上就是在2台网络互通的电脑之间架设一个通道,两台电脑通过这个通道来实现数据的互传。我们知道网络,通信都是基于ip+port方能定位到目标的具体机器上的具体服务, ...
分类:
编程语言 时间:
2017-09-30 00:32:56
阅读次数:
266
本文转载自:http://www.cnblogs.com/bainianminguo/p/7337210.html 先看socket多并发的服务端的代码,这里是用多线程实现的多并发socketserver 然后看下客户端的代码: ...
分类:
编程语言 时间:
2017-09-22 14:03:39
阅读次数:
162
http://www.linuxde.net/2013/12/15452.html http://www.linuxde.net/2013/12/15452.html http://www.linuxde.net/2013/12/15452.html 1、修改用户进程可打开文件数限制 在Linux平 ...
分类:
系统相关 时间:
2017-08-29 11:15:32
阅读次数:
341
1、修改用户进程可打开文件数限制在Linux平台上,无论编写客户端程序还是服务端程序,在进行高并发TCP连接处理时,最高的并发数量都要受到系统对用户单一进程同时可打开文件数量的限制(这是因为系统为每个TCP连接都要创建一个socket句柄,每个socket句柄同时也是一个文件句柄)。可使用ulimi ...
分类:
系统相关 时间:
2017-07-20 20:55:29
阅读次数:
214
一、python并发编程之多线程 1.1 threading模块 1.2 开启线程的两种方式(同Process) 1.3 多进程与多线程的区别 多线程并发socket 客户端 多线程文本保存输入内容 1.4 线程方法 ...
分类:
编程语言 时间:
2017-07-05 00:32:17
阅读次数:
230
Select\Poll\Epoll异步IO select 多并发socket 例子 1 import select 2 import socket 3 import sys 4 import queue 5 6 7 server = socket.socket() 8 server.setblock ...
分类:
数据库 时间:
2017-07-03 16:33:38
阅读次数:
375
在做客户端与服务器的socket连接并发送数据应用中,通常有以下四种情况: 1)、客户端在内网,服务器在内网。 对于这种情况,只需要用服务器的内网IP即可。 2)、客户端在外网,服务器在内网。 对于这种情况,服务器可采用花生壳软件来进行外网IP与内网IP的映射。 3)、客户端在内网,服务器在外网。 ...
分类:
其他好文 时间:
2017-05-18 21:33:49
阅读次数:
242
1、修改用户进程可打开文件数限制 在Linux平台上,无论编写客户端程序还是服务端程序,在进行高并发TCP连接处理时,最高的并发数量都要受到系统对用户单一进程同时可打开文件数量的限制(这是因为系统为每个TCP连接都要创建一个socket句柄,每个socket句柄同时也是一个文件句柄)。可使用ulim ...
分类:
系统相关 时间:
2017-02-28 22:11:22
阅读次数:
294
目录: Socket语法及相关 SocketServer实现多并发 Socket概念: Socket本质就是在2台网络互通的电脑之间,架设一个通道.两台电脑通过这个通道来实现数据的互相传递 建立一个socket必须至少有2端:一个服务端,一个客户端. 服务端:被动等待并接收请求 客户端:主动发起请求 ...
分类:
编程语言 时间:
2016-12-03 21:33:37
阅读次数:
174
1、修改用户进程可打开文件数限制 在Linux平台上,无论编写客户端程序还是服务端程序,在进行高并发TCP连接处理时,最高的并发数量都要受到系统对用户单一进程同时可打开 文件数量的限制(这是因为系统为每个TCP连接都要创建一个socket句柄,每个socket句柄同时也是一个文件句柄)。可使用uli ...
分类:
系统相关 时间:
2016-09-14 20:24:46
阅读次数:
187